What companies run services between Carol Stream, IL, USA and Gary, IN, USA?

There is no direct connection from Carol Stream to Gary. However, you can take the taxi to Glen Ellyn, take the train to Oak Park, walk to Harlem-Green, take the subway to Washington/Wabash, walk to Millennium Station, then take the train to Gary Metro Center.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Gary Ave & Thunderbird Trail to Gary Metro Center via Wheaton Metra, Forest Park CTA Station, Forest Park, Jackson-Blue, and Van Buren St. in around 4h 26m.
